Unprecedented Vulnerabilities and Threats
At the 2026 RSA Conference in San Francisco, industry leaders highlighted a looming crisis in cybersecurity driven by advancements in artificial intelligence (AI). Kevin Mandia, founder of AI security company Armadin, Morgan Adamski, former executive director of U.S. Cyber Command, and Alex Stamos, a researcher and former chief security officer, warned that the cybersecurity landscape is entering a period of upheaval. They predict that AI systems will discover vulnerabilities at a pace that far exceeds the ability of organizations to respond, creating an environment where attackers hold a significant advantage.
The Speed of AI-Driven Exploit Discovery
Stamos emphasized that AI has made vulnerability discovery nearly trivial, while remediation remains a time-consuming process. He noted that AI systems are already uncovering flaws in foundational software, including long-overlooked vulnerabilities in the Linux kernel. This rapid discovery creates a "massive collective action problem," as each new generation of AI models could reveal hundreds of vulnerabilities in existing code. Mandia described the situation as a "perfect storm for offense," where attackers can leverage AI to create sophisticated exploits faster than defenders can patch them.
The Rise of Autonomous AI Agents
Mandia's company has developed AI agents capable of executing autonomous network penetration, which could be devastating if misused. These agents can operate across multiple threads simultaneously, analyzing and exploiting vulnerabilities at speeds incomprehensible to human attackers. Mandia highlighted a recent test where his team found vulnerabilities in every application of a Fortune 150 company, underscoring the inadequacy of current security measures against AI-driven threats.
Organizational Challenges in Cyber Defense
The executives noted that chief information security officers (CISOs) are under pressure to adopt AI technologies rapidly, often with the goal of reducing headcount, while compliance requirements remain unchanged. This mismatch creates a challenging environment for organizations trying to defend against increasingly sophisticated attacks. Stamos pointed out that the democratization of exploit development through AI will enable even less sophisticated attackers to exploit vulnerabilities quickly.
National Security Implications
The implications of AI in cybersecurity extend to national security. The executives expressed concern that nation-states are likely harnessing AI capabilities more effectively than the U.S., with adversaries like Russian intelligence services using operational experience to train offensive AI models. They warned that the threshold for cyber operations is low, meaning AI could be used to inflict harm in ways that would be considered acts of war in other contexts.
The Path Forward
While the executives acknowledged the potential for AI to enhance defensive capabilities, they stressed that immediate action is necessary to address the growing threat. Stamos suggested that organizations must focus on defense in depth, particularly around lateral movement and persistence, as traditional detection and response methods may soon become obsolete. Mandia concluded that organizations need autonomous systems capable of responding at machine speed, as the window for effective preparation is rapidly closing.
